> 
> Noticed that checkpatch complains that the preferred license for new
> binding schemas is (GPL-2.0-only OR BSD-2-Clause) so I'll fix that in
> the next version.

Yes, but the text you copied is default GPL-2.0, so you need the author's 
permission to add BSD license. However, as Mark Rutland wrote all of 
msi.txt for Arm Ltd, I can tell you dual licensing this is fine. Maybe 
it's so little to fall under fair use anyways, but IANAL.
